The Supporting and Stabilizing Role of Elevator Shafts in Buildings
Elevator shafts are crucial structural components in buildings, primarily used to support elevator hoistways and the installation of elevator equipment. They provide a stable framework for the elevator hoistway, ensuring the safety and smooth operation of the elevator. Elevator shafts are typically made of steel or other high-strength materials, possessing excellent compressive and tensile strength to withstand the weight of the elevator equipment and the dynamic loads during operation. Furthermore, the design of elevator shafts also considers ease of maintenance and repair, ensuring that the elevator can maintain efficient operation over the long term.
